White vinyl siding replacement involves removing existing siding materials and installing fresh, durable vinyl panels in a clean, bright white finish. This service typically includes assessing the condition of the current siding, preparing the surface for installation, and securely attaching the new panels to ensure a long-lasting, visually appealing exterior. The process often involves minor repairs to underlying structures, such as replacing damaged sheathing or addressing insulation gaps, to provide a stable base for the new siding. Professional contractors focus on delivering a smooth, even appearance with attention to detail, helping to refresh and protect the exterior of a home or building.

The overview below groups typical White Vinyl Siding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Manchester, NH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or siding repairs or partial replacements, local pros typ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on the extent of damage and material costs.
Mid-Range Projects - Full replacement of a standard-sized home’s vinyl siding usually costs between $3,000 and $8,000. Most projects in this category are straightforward and fall into the middle of this range.
Large or Complex Jobs - Larger, more intricate siding replacements or homes with unique features can reach $10,000 to $15,000 or more. These projects are less common but are handled by local contractors for more extensive needs.
Additional Factors - Costs can vary based on siding quality, home size, and accessibility. Local service providers can provide estimates tailored to the specific scope of each project, with typical ranges serving as general guidance.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ing with white vinyl siding? Replacing with white vinyl siding can enhance the appearance of a home, improve durability, and require low maintenance compared to other siding options.
How do I know if my home needs vinyl siding replacement? Signs include warping, cracking, fading, or damage from weather that cannot be easily repaired, indicating a replacement may be necessary.
What should I consider when choosing a contractor for vinyl siding replacement? It's important to look for experienced local contractors, check their reputation, and ensure they use quality materials suited for your home’s needs.
Can vinyl siding be installed over existing siding? In some cases, vinyl siding can be installed over existing siding, but a professional assessment is recommended to determine if removal is necessary.
What maintenance is required after vinyl siding replacement? Vinyl siding generally requires minimal upkeep, such as occasional cleaning with a hose or gentle soap to keep it looking its best.
